According to Bangladesh Sangbad Sangstha, Rahman’s humanitarian efforts date back to 2003 when he personally intervened to aid an elderly woman in Banani, Dhaka. His commitment did not stop there; he continued to support her until her passing. Beyond individual acts, Rahman has been involved in numerous initiatives through organizations like ‘Amra BNP Paribar’ and ‘Ziaur Rahman Foundation’, focusing on aiding victims of enforced disappearances and families of political victims.
One poignant instance is the support extended to Fatima Tuz Zohra, whose son and husband were lost in political turmoil. Rahman took responsibility for her surviving son’s treatment, showcasing his commitment to supporting those affected by political violence. This empathetic approach extends to diverse cases, such as building homes for families like that of Dipali Rani Shil and providing medical assistance to cancer-stricken individuals like Bhujopati Chakma.
Rahman’s care also spans into the realm of education and innovation. He supports educational pursuits for the underprivileged and has encouraged talents like Julhas Molla, an amateur plane maker from Manikganj. His patronage extends to animal welfare as well, with initiatives under the Bangladesh Animal Welfare Association providing shelter and medical care to stray and wild animals.
